"Pulse Control" focuses on three core topics: the physiological mechanisms of heart rate variability (HRV), the impact of respiration on heart rate, and the customization of training regimens based on individual heart rate responses. HRV, the subtle fluctuations in the time intervals between heartbeats, provides a window into the autonomic nervous system's activity and its influence on overall health and fitness. We explore how specific breathing techniques can directly modulate heart rate and enhance vagal tone, promoting relaxation and recovery. Furthermore, the book details how to tailor training programs based on personalized heart rate zones, ensuring optimal stress and adaptation. We begin by establishing a foundational understanding of cardiac physiology, including the roles of the sinoatrial node, autonomic nervous system, and hormonal influences on heart rate. The book is structured in three parts. Part one introduces the fundamental principles of heart rate regulation, including the physiological mechanisms behind resting heart rate, maximum heart rate, and heart rate recovery. Part two explores the profound impact of breathing techniques on HRV and heart rate, detailing specific exercises like diaphragmatic breathing and breath-holding techniques. Part three focuses on practical training applications, providing guidance on how to establish personalized heart rate zones, optimize training intensity, and monitor progress effectively. The book concludes with real-world case studies illustrating successful applications of heart rate control techniques across various athletic disciplines.
